π‘ Dubrovnik To Kravice Waterfalls
As the sun rises over the terracotta rooftops of Dubrovnik, casting a warm golden hue on the ancient city walls, I feel a pull to venture beyond this UNESCO World Heritage site to the enchanting Kravice Waterfalls, a hidden gem just a couple of hours away. The drive along the coastal road is a sensory delight; the scent of salt and pine fills the air as the Adriatic glimmers on my right, and the lush green hills cradle me on the left. Upon arriving at Kravice, I am greeted by the mesmerizing sight of cascading water tumbling over limestone cliffs, creating a symphony of sound that harmonizes with the rustling leaves. The turquoise pools invite me to dip my toes in, and I canβt resist the refreshing embrace of the water. For those seeking adventure, hiking trails weave through the verdant landscape, while picnic spots beckon for a leisurely lunch amidst natureβs splendor. Just a short journey from the historic heart of Dubrovnik, Kravice offers a serene contrast, reminding us that the beauty of Croatia extends far beyond its famous city walls.

πΏ Cruise Ships Dubrovnik Schedule
As the sun rises over the ancient walls of Dubrovnik, casting a warm golden hue on the terracotta rooftops, the harbor awakens to the gentle hum of the Adriatic Sea, where cruise ships glide in like modern-day galleons. Each year, from spring through fall, these majestic vessels bring a vibrant tapestry of travelers eager to explore this UNESCO World Heritage site, with the busy schedule often peaking in July and August. As the ships dock, the air fills with the intoxicating scent of saltwater mingling with the aroma of grilled seafood from nearby konobas, while the cobblestone streets pulse with energy and laughter. Visitors are greeted by the iconic city walls and the azure backdrop of the Adriatic, inviting them to wander through narrow alleyways adorned with centuries-old architecture. However, it’s wise to plan your visit strategically; early mornings or late afternoons tend to offer a more serene experience, allowing for intimate encounters with Dubrovnik’s rich history and stunning vistas. So, whether you’re scaling the fortress heights or savoring a gelato in the bustling Stradun, the magic of Dubrovnik awaits, beckoning you to embrace its beauty with wonder and grace.
π§ Dubrovnik 5 Days
As the sun rises over the ancient city of Dubrovnik, its terracotta rooftops glow with a warm amber hue, casting a magical spell that pulls you into its storied past. Over five days, let the vibrant heart of this UNESCO World Heritage site unfold before you. Stroll along the iconic City Walls, where the rustle of olive trees and the distant sound of waves crashing against the fortified cliffs paint a serene backdrop to your contemplative journey. Explore the labyrinthine streets of the Old Town, where the scent of fresh seafood wafts from bustling markets and the laughter of locals fills the air. Discover the rich tapestry of history at the Rector’s Palace, where echoes of past dignitaries linger in the ornate halls. Donβt miss a day trip to the nearby islands of Lokrum or Cavtat, where lush landscapes and tranquil beaches offer a refreshing contrast to the cityβs vibrant energy. As dusk falls, indulge in the local cuisine: savor the tender flavors of black risotto and sip on a glass of crisp Plavac Mali, celebrating the harmonious blend of culture and nature that defines this enchanting Adriatic gem.

Faqs β Before You Go
What should I do if I lose my passport?
Report it immediately to local authorities and contact your embassy or consulate for a replacement.
How do I deal with language barriers?
Learn a few key phrases, use translation apps, or carry a pocket dictionary. Gestures and patience also help.
How can I stay connected with family back home?
Use messaging apps like WhatsApp, Skype, or Zoom. A local SIM or eSIM can provide affordable data.
